How Does Signing On to View Wells Fargo Accounts Actually Work?

Signing on to view Wells Fargo accounts typically begins with securing authentication—usually through multi-factor verification, trusted devices, or one-time passcodes. Users access secure portals using verified credentials, often after confirming identity via SMS, email, or biometrics. Wells Fargo’s platform uses encryption and session timeouts to protect data during viewing sessions, ensuring transactions and account details remain protected. The process emphasizes transparency: users gain controlled sight of statement summaries, transaction histories, and account balances without sharing full login details unnecessarily. This cautious, user-centered approach helps build trust while meeting compliance standards.
